When reviewing changes to DigestWeave's batch email scheduler at Quillmark Labs, confirm the account-recovery path still honors the quiet-hours table before any digest is queued. Reissued recovery flows must regenerate the scheduler token and invalidate prior ones. If the recovery console itself is locked out, the vault can be reopened with the passphrase that follows immediately below.

vault phrase of yaguf-hahaf = druath-holix

Leadership Review Briefing — Vantrell Term Sheet

Vantrell Systems has delivered a revised term sheet for the Corvane licensing partnership. Key changes include a three-year exclusivity window and a reduced upfront fee. Legal has flagged the termination clause for further negotiation. Department heads should review before Thursday's session. The confidential planning note below summarizes our intended position.

board note of kadug-tawig: Only 5 of the 100 pilot accounts renewed Oliath, so a churn review is set for April 15.

## Tracing Limits and Quotas — Quillport Mesh

Request tracing in Quillport propagates a trace context across every hop, so per-service span budgets must be enforced carefully. Exceeding the span cap silently drops child spans, which reviewers should flag in any handler touching fan-out calls. Sampling rates differ between ingress and internal tiers, and retention quotas are shared cluster-wide. The enforced constants are listed below.

constants for yaduf-fahag:
BUDGETS = {
    "kelix": 528,
    "briwyn": 734,
}

Hi Priya,

Handing over release duties for the Lockmere password reset flow revamp. The new flow replaces emailed tokens with short-lived reset codes, and the token service has been split into its own deployable. Staging has soaked for five days with no regressions; the one open item is the rate-limit tuning ticket, which is non-blocking. Please review the migration PR carefully — rollback requires re-enabling the legacy endpoint flag. The release artifacts are signed, and the signing key you should verify against is below.

rollout seal: bky9_2369ZXVnu